5. Captivating Kuttanad
One great fact about Kuttanad is that it lies below sea level and is the lowest place in India. Since the place is a part of the Alapuzha District, it lies at the very heart of the backwaters. Staying at Kerala boathouse in Kuttunad gets you closer to nature as it is away from town and villages. The place radiates vibrancy and tranquillity as you pass through merrily swaying paddy fields and stunning surroundings.The Kerala boat house rates are same as Alleppey and it is possible to book your stay online or through a travel agent.Most of the Alleppey boat house pass through Kuttunad.
- Nearest Airport: Cochin International Airport located 104 km away
- Places to Visit: Scenic Kerala Backwaters canals and waterways, pastures bordered with winsome coconut trees and unique Heritage Agricultural System
- Things to Do: Explore the countryside, rub shoulders with the locals, checkout fishing and duck farming, taste the traditional Keralite cuisine, and relax in the tranquillity of the surroundings
- Ideal for: Couples, Family/ Nature lovers & photographers

Hire a Houseboat
Kerala backwaters houseboat offer the best way to discover the Kerala and its scenic surprises. One can enjoy the mesmerising views of all the lush green destinations of Kerala is by hiring a houseboat. There are manyKerala boat house available so you can pick the best one for you and go on a waterway tour as you witness the interconnection between the lagoons, lakes, rivers and canals. The Boathouse in Kerala which look similar to the traditional Kettuvallams also offer you impeccable services that can be compared to a five-star hotel. Here, you are given comfortable accommodation and delectable sea food cuisine while you take in the stunning views of the scenic beauty.Kerala boat house rates vary from one place to another. Kerala boat house rates at Alleppey backwaters will be higher compared to Kollam while the ones at Kumarakom will charge you on a higher basis because of more luxurious amenities.
To check out the Kerala backwaters in its entire glorious splendour, you have to hire a houseboat. Travel agents and hotels take the hard work of organising one for you. There are boat tours for individuals, honeymooners or groups. The backwater touring packages may differ depending on the seasons. While houseboats operate at fixed schedules and are available for an overnight hire, thatched boats can also be hired for a six- to eight-hour duration. Depending upon your travel requirements and how long you want to spend time at the backwaters, you can either hire a houseboat for a day or even for a week.

The Best Time to Head to the Kerala Backwaters
Although you can visit Kerala and witness its backwaters anytime of the year, it is good to book your Kerala honeymoon packages during the month of December right until mid-January, when the weather is cold and dry and perfect for sightseeing. The honeymoon packages are perfect with a night spent at Alleppey boat house or the ones at Kumarakom, Kasaragod and Kollem. The weather in March to May is humid, but if you are someone who prefers to travel in this weather, you can always head to the Kerala backwaters. Service of Boathouse in Kerala is closed during the monsoon as the lakes start flooding but it is a good time to witness the famous snake boat race. These snake boat race are more common at Alleppey Backwaters but other places also host it.
